Lockout Service

It's not a secret that BMW keys are a bit different from your standard car key. These top-of-the-line German automobiles feature a distinct locking system that requires expert programming and replacement. Unlike standard keys, which require a simple cut to match the ignition lock cylinder, modern BMW keys use transponder chips that communicate with car's electronic systems. The chip helps to confirm that the proper key fob has been installed, which prevents an unauthorised start of the car.
